Description

The Fenix ARE-A2 is a two-channel smart charger, built for different types, and different size, rechargeable batteries. The charger will automatically choose the correct charging mode for each battery type, whether it be Li-ion, Ni-MH or Ni-Cd. The high-definition LCD screen displays charging status and battery levels. Built-in multi-protection guarantees charging safety.
